Hi Lela, You can open can open packages created in ArcMap in ArcGIS Pro, but you cannot open packages created in ArcGIS Pro in ArcMap. You can open .MPKs and .LPKs in ArcGIS Pro, but you cannot open an .MPKX or a .LPKX in ArcMap. Joanne

Hi Nicholas, ArcGIS Pro 1.0 doesn't support publishing web scene layers. This functionality will be available with ArcGIS Pro 1.1. In order to publish web scene layers, you will need Portal for ArcGIS 10.3.1 and the ArcGIS Data Store as your active portal as you discovered. Web scene layers cannot be published to ArcGIS Online, previous versions of Portal for ArcGIS, or 10.3.1 portals that do not have ArcGIS Data Store. The link you provided in your post is a good introduction to the ArcGIS Data Store. Joanne

Hi Ionut, All analyzers have an associated help topic. You can access it from the Message tab by right-clicking on the analyzer result and clicking Help from the context menu, or directly from the Help system. Analyzer 24080 - Ensure scene is authored correctly before sharing - will always appear when sharing a web scene. The help contains guidelines for how to author a scene (Author a web scene—ArcGIS Pro | ArcGIS for Professionals). The intention of this analyzer is to direct users to this help topic. It identifies what is and what is not available in the first release. Analyzer 24077 - Layer's symbol will be downgraded - will appear if a layer in your map is using a symbol that is not supported. Procedural symbols are not currently supported and should be downgraded to simple polygons. I'm not sure why yours are not showing up when you view them online. Can you try symbolize the polygons using simple symbols and try sharing your web scene again? Thanks, Joanne

Hi David, Can you provide any additional information about what's in your project? What type of data/layers are in the project? What project items does your project contain? Try using the GP tool Consolidate Project. It may provide more details as to what is causing Create Project Template to fail. To get to it, click the Analysis tab > Tools > Search for consolidate project or click the Toolboxes tab in the Geoprocessing pane, expand the Data Management toolbox, expand the Package toolset. Thanks, Joanne

Hi Ryan, You should be able to publish a web layer to your Portal for ArcGIS if: Your portal has a hosting server You're signed in with credentials with publishing privileges (as you have) You have set your portal as the active portal - is your portal set as the active portal? Your portal does not need to be your ArcGIS Pro licensing portal/server in order to publish to it. You can still publish to Portal for ArcGIS when ArcGIS Online is your licensing server. What version or Portal for ArcGIS are you using? Thanks, Joanne
